Barton Court is a gracious Georgian country estate on the western slopes of the Malvern Hills, just outside the village of Colwall near Malvern in rural Herefordshire. Set among seven acres of private gardens and grounds, the lovingly restored 18th-century house and its former estate buildings now offer refined self-catering accommodation, perfect for everything from a romantic break for two to a landmark celebration.
Modern comforts sit effortlessly alongside period elegance, creating a relaxed setting for unhurried meals, leisurely walks and long conversations around the fire. A stay at Barton Court is more than simply booking somewhere to sleep — it offers a private haven where families and friends can reconnect with each other, the landscape and a gentler pace of life.
Barton Court
The main residence is an imposing yet welcoming Georgian home, sleeping up to 26 guests across 11 beautifully furnished bedrooms. Nine of the bedrooms are en suite, with two additional dedicated shower rooms.
The main living areas are generous and inviting, designed to encourage relaxed time together in a stunning country setting. The drawing room is spacious and bright, with large windows overlooking the gardens, making it a natural gathering space for conversation and unwinding. A cosy library lined with books provides a quieter spot to relax, while the large dining room offers flexible space for shared meals, from casual breakfasts to celebratory dinners.
The kitchen is open and sociable, thoughtfully arranged so that cooking becomes part of the shared experience, while the breakfast area enjoys views over the gardens and Malvern Hills, creating a wonderful start to the day.
Guests have access to over two acres of private gardens right outside the door, as well as nearly seven acres of secluded estate grounds to explore. These include a historic walled garden and a newly planted orchard, mature trees and colourful borders, and winding paths through natural meadow areas where wildflowers and pollinators thrive. The gardens are designed to be enjoyed in every way, whether playing lawn games, enjoying a barbecue, or simply relaxing and listening to birdsong. Wildlife such as butterflies, bees, birds and even red kites are often spotted around the grounds.
The Clock Tower
The Clock Tower is a lovingly renovated historic cottage, ideal for one or two guests, set within the grounds of the Barton Court Estate. Standing separately from the other buildings, it offers a fully private and self-contained place to stay.
Arranged over two floors, it provides a warm and inviting space for slowing down and enjoying a peaceful break. On the ground floor, the welcoming lounge features a wood-burning stove, perfect for cosy evenings after days spent walking or exploring. The kitchen is well equipped for simple home-cooked meals and opens out onto a private patio and decked seating area, with access through to the beautiful Walled Garden.
Upstairs, the bedroom offers a calm and comfortable retreat with lovely countryside views. A toilet and basin are also located on this level, while a contemporary shower room is conveniently positioned downstairs, combining period charm with modern comfort.
The Hayloft
The Hayloft is a thoughtfully converted hideaway with a calm, contemporary style, ideal for one or two guests. Set across a single level, it features an open-plan living space with a comfortable seating area, dining table and internet TV, alongside a well-equipped kitchen with everything needed for self-catering. Handy extras include a dishwasher and air fryer.
The bedroom includes a double bed made up with crisp white linen and non-allergic bedding, while the en suite bathroom offers a bath with shower over, basin, loo and useful storage. Outside, a garden table and chairs provide a peaceful spot to sit back and take in views of the surrounding hills.
Visiting the Area
Barton Court is an ideal base for exploring the Malvern Hills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. Guests can walk straight from the gate onto the ridge for panoramic vistas that inspired Elgar, or head down to Colwall for a pint of local cider. Great Malvern’s priory, theatre and independent shops are just ten minutes away, while the black-and-white market town of Ledbury, Eastnor Castle and the Three Counties Showground are all within easy reach.
Further afield, visitors can tour the Morgan Motor Company, sample artisan produce at Hereford’s food markets, or kayak along the tranquil River Wye. Whether the trip calls for strenuous hikes, gentle woodland walks, live music, literary festivals or simply the restorative peace of rolling countryside, Barton Court places it all within easy reach.
